CIM® QA-0.34 mL is a shallow, disk-shaped monolith with a column volume of 0.34 mL. It is predominantly suitable for initial screening and method development. The CIM® QA-0.34 mL disk needs to be inserted into a housing and is immediately ready for use. QA (quaternary amine) is a strong anion exchange group, fully charged between pH 2-13. It selectively binds molecules with a predominant negative charge over a working pH range of 2-13. QA is a versatile chemistry and has proven to be excellent for:

  • Capture, intermediate, or polishing steps of downstream processing
  • Purification and concentration of viruses, VLPs, and large proteins
  • Removal of endotoxins and DNA. Its high binding capacity for these molecules makes QA your tool of choice during the polishing step.

Due to the difference in chemistry of QA (strong anion exchanger) and DEAE (weak anion exchanger), selectivities for a certain molecule are different.
